The Science Behind the Squeeze: Unlocking the Hand’s Hidden Musculature

Your hand is an intricate network of over 30 muscles working in harmony—flexors curl your fingers, extensors open them, while lumbricals and interossei fine-tune movement and coordination. When you train grip properly, you’re not just building muscle; you're enhancing neuromuscular communication, improving blood flow, and increasing tendon resilience. Over time, this leads to better motor control, reduced risk of strain, and enhanced fatigue resistance—critical whether you're swinging a hammer or holding a baby.

Three Minutes That Change Everything: Effortless Ways to Integrate Training Into Your Day

You don’t need hours to see gains. Three minutes a day can transform your hand strength when done strategically. Try these seamless routines: Begin your morning with 50 slow squeezes per hand to activate circulation and neural pathways. During afternoon work breaks, perform two sets of 30-second static holds to combat keyboard fatigue and boost focus. Before bed, challenge yourself with rapid-fire pulses (10 seconds on, 5 off) to build endurance. As strength improves, increase resistance or add intervals—progress feels natural because it is.

The Ripple Effect: How Stronger Hands Transform Your Entire Body

Better grip doesn’t just help you hold onto things—it helps your body hold itself together. Enhanced forearm activation stabilizes shoulders and improves posture. Greater neural feedback sharpens coordination across limbs. Research links strong grip to lower all-cause mortality, improved metabolic health, and delayed age-related decline. In essence, training your hands trains your nervous system, cardiovascular efficiency, and longevity—all hidden benefits radiating from a single, powerful squeeze.
